What we're building
Enterprise marketing still runs through agencies because launching one campaign means coordinating specialists across Marketo, HubSpot, Meta, LinkedIn, CMSs, and a dozen other systems. It takes weeks.
CharacterQuilt uses computer-use agents to do that work inside the software companies already use. A campaign that took three months can now ship in two days. We raised $13M and were one of the fastest-growing companies in YC's P26 batch.
The role
You'll build our distribution engine with me.
This is not a RevOps job. You'll write software that finds real buying signals, reaches the right people, helps us run excellent sales and marketing, and turns every play that works into a repeatable system.
What you'll do
- Use CharacterQuilt to run enrichment, outbound, content, sales engineering, and field marketing.
- Connect product, CRM, web, and third-party data into useful signals.
- Build automated research, scoring, routing, and follow-up systems.
- Instrument every play, figure out what is working, and iterate quickly.
- Sit with customers and the sales team, then write the software that removes the bottleneck.
You might be a fit if
- You started in software or data engineering and became obsessed with how technical products are sold.
- You can write production code and own a commercial result.
- You are technical, fast, curious, and genuinely like talking to customers.
Five days a week in Union Square. $150K to $200K base plus 0.2% to 1% equity. We do not sponsor US visas.
Interview Process
1. A founder conversation about the best system you have built and why you want to work on revenue.
2. A technical and commercial screen using one real CharacterQuilt GTM bottleneck.
3. A deep dive on data, signals, enrichment, sales engineering, content, experimentation, and measurement.
4. A paid two-day onsite work trial on a bounded GTM system, using synthetic or public data and making no external contact.
5. References and a direct offer conversation.
We will share the purpose and rubric before every stage. The paid work trial is a mutual test of judgment, building speed, communication, and whether the system changes a real decision.

About CharacterQuilt
Marketers today don’t actually do much marketing at all. Today, over 80% of time spent on launching a marketing campaign is actually ops work: tweaking automation flows in Pardot, configuring audiences in LinkedIn, or wiring HTML emails in Marketo. CharacterQuilt is AI infrastructure for marketing teams: a brain that learns your brand, and agents that operate your existing tools. Marketing campaigns that used to take 3 agencies, 10 tools, and 6 weeks are now being built, designed, and deployed from CQ in an hour. Customers submit a brief like they would send to a human teammate or marketing agency, and they get back fully designed and deployed campaigns. Teams like 1upHealth, ABC Fitness, and Emplifi use us to: 1-) Build segments/audiences faster 2-) Create on-brand creative (AI is terrible at staying on-brand) 3-) Deploy campaigns automatically into HubSpot, WordPress, LinkedIn etc. We replicate your brand guidelines, deeply understand past campaigns, and work inside your systems.
